Posta is a new way to consume and interact with online video.
Posta
Development dates: 01/07 - 11/07 Role: Founder, Architect/Developer, Director of Technology Key skills: JavaScript, DHTML, CSS, AJAX, ActionScript, Perl, PHP5, MySQL Tools: prototype, moo.fx, ffmpeg, mod_perl, memcached, Facebook API Patent: Provisional application, May 2007
Posta lets users select still frames from major-label video content and order them printed 40" wide from high resolution sources, or add digital stills to their MySpace and Facebook profiles. The project features an unprecedented JavaScript user interface that enables frame-by-frame engagement with video.
Sprint Harmony was a fast-track contract project to create a JavaScript customer care application, allowing customer service representatives to interact with web simulations of a wide array of phones. Code complete was achieved in less than four weeks with a team of four developers.
Development dates: 7/05 - 9/06 Role: Architect, Development Lead Key skills: JavaScript, DHTML, AJAX, Perl templating, Flash and ActionScript, dev. team leadership, process infrastructure Tools: prototype, moo.fx, script.aculo.us
Lexus Magazine Interactive was a chance to do some new things with Web 2.0 usability. Specifically, our goal was to use JavaScript interaction styles to create contextual interactivity — allowing the user to interact with the page without disrupting the reading experience. Originally a Flash site, we applied these new methods to improve usability, resulting in a 300% increase in site traffic in three months.
Development dates: 7/05 - Present Role: Sole Developer Key skills: C#, .Net Compact, Windows Mobile, JavaME, Perl, PayPal Integration, Usability, Product Management
Bankarama is the best selling personal finance application for Windows Mobile™ Smartphone. Usability has been refined such that recording a transaction (such as a debit card swipe) takes only a few seconds and can be accomplished while the receipt is printing. Simplicity and speed are king.
The project represents a successful end-to-end development and product management effort in the mobile arena. A JavaME version was additionally launched in November 2007.
Bankarama is available for trial download and purchase at leading mobile software distribution sites like Handango and Smartphone.net, in addition to Bankarama.com.
Development dates: 3/05 - 7/05 Role: Software Development Engineer (contract) Key skills: JavaScript, DHTML, C++, usability engineering, localization
Developed the Windows Vista Tablet PC's Pen Training application in C++, with an embedded web browser containing a DHTML user interface. Refined the user interface working with Microsoft internal graphic design and usability engineering teams. Built UI-based support for localization to 23 languages, including right-to-left Hebrew and Arabic.
The iPod has a problem. Music libraries of 80 GB — or around 15,000 tracks — can now be carried in the user's pocket... but the iPod's scroll wheel user interface hasn't evolved to handle the huge selection of information suddenly available. Threedef uses a novel approach to enabling rapid selection from a very large music library via ambiguous key input, using a keypad such as that found on a mobile phone.
Responsible for technical and user interface architecture of Performer, MusicNet's reference UI application for subscription streaming and downloads of digital rights-managed music.
Performer involved a browser-based experience powered by the secure MusicNet SDK via ActiveX. This architecture was a predecessor of today's popular AJAX methods. Performer was reskinned and launched as FYE Music in 2004.
Development dates: 3/03 Role: Web Applications Developer Key Skills: JavaScript, DHTML, Rapid Prototyping
The MusicNet Preview Client was an exercise in DHTML-based rapid prototyping to meet business development and regulatory needs. It was a functional mockup of a MusicNet client application created in three days. The mockup was then presented before a US Congress special committee investigating digital music distribution and digital rights management technologies.
Development dates: 10/01 - 9/03 Role: Web Applications Developer Key Skills: Perl, JavaScript, DHTML, Linux, Apache, MySQL, CVS
Created an object-oriented Perl based template and production platform for building, testing, and deploying the MusicNet Intranet and internal process automation. Continued to develop the Intranet on this platform for two years, producing over 30 internal applications.
Development dates: 11/99 - Present Role: Web Applications Developer Key Skills: Perl, JavaScript, DHTML, FreeBSD, Apache, MySQL
Comprehensive development of a commercial website using Perl to create a content management system, secure authentication, and detailed metrics analysis.
Jason Thane:: | Seattle, WA |
jasonthane (at) gmail.com